The Role of Head of Account Management / Retention

As Head of Account Management / Retention your role will be to manage, coach, motivate and support an experienced team of Account Managers (5 in total) to retain and grow subscription and consultancy revenues from their existing clients. Revenue growth will come from up-selling additional or new solutions, cross-selling other solutions which the company provides or selling bespoke consultancy based work.

This is a highly valuable business insights and intelligence platform which boasts a large number of highly respected clients who utilise the information year after year in order to deliver more effective advertising and marketing campaigns. Clients tend to be media owners, advertising agencies, creative agencies, marketing agencies, brand managers of large corporations and similar. As well as managing the team to achieve their growth targets, you will also look after the retention and growth of a few of your own clients.
